10 Fantastic Birthday Cakes Any Boy Would Love!

My list of birthday cake ideas for girls inspired me to keep my eyes peeled for equally fabulous boy birthday cakes. Since my son’s birthday is just five days after my daughter’s birthday, I’m pretty excited about the possibilities that come with making two beautiful cakes for my kids!

Here are some inspiring birthday cakes for boys. I know my son would go wild for any of these!

baby deals Waterslide Birthday Cake

baby deals Sailboat Birthday Cake ::  This is made from a single cake baked in a standard 9×13 pan!

LEGO birthday cake Lego Building Blocks Birthday Cake  ::  Bake a cake in a 9×13 pan and follow the directions to make cake “bricks” with marshmallows.

baby deals Puppy Dog Birthday Cake

baby deals Bug Mountain Birthday Cake

baby deals Space Shuttle Birthday Cake  ::  This is another one that starts with a single cake baked in a standard 9×13 pan. The cake instructions include a pattern to cut out and assemble the space shuttle!

baby deals Monkey Birthday Cake  ::  Bake a 9 inch cake and use a variety of candies and icings to transform it into an adorable monkey!

baby deals Train Birthday Cake

baby deals Stars and Moon Birthday Cake  {this Wilton cookie cutter set includes the moon, stars and circle cookie cutters you’ll need for this lovely cake}
